Groves has been a nightmare for Froch:
a) He wound him up a treat before the fight
b) He beat the living cr*p out him for most of the fight & people now knows Groves is the more talented of the two
c) Groves was on his way to victory-should not have been stopped.
d) The crowd booed Froch because of his sourness and unsporting nature after the fight
e) Froch, by deliberately avoiding Groves, will lose his 'warrior' reputation, because it looks like he is scared stiff of Groves. Which he is, by the sounds of it.
I love how he was desperate to get Kessler back in the ring, but not Groves, who did a proper demolition job on him.
Froch always talks about legacy and I agree, you have to look at things in the round, and in doing so, what do we see:
Froch lost 11.5 rounds against Taylor (fresh off two defeats to Pavlik), lost to Dirrell at home (he really did), lost to Kessler first time round, and got made to look like an amateur by Ward, and recently duffed up good and proper by Groves. But he did beat old man Johnson, career middeweight Abraham, 'rabbit in the head lights' Bute, and weight drained Mack. That is not the results of a massive international superstar.
The luckiest thing that ever happened to Froch, like Collins, was that he did not box Calzaghe.
